Hillmanville
Hillmanville is a railway station in District Council of Loxton Waikerie, South Australia. Hillmanville is situated nearby to the hamlet Maggea.Places in the Area

Maggea
Hamlet
Maggea is a town and locality in the Murray Mallee region of South Australia. It is on the Stott Highway between Swan Reach and Loxton and was on the former Waikerie railway line. Maggea is situated 7 km north of Hillmanville.
